Why Routine HVAC Inspections Matter

HVAC systems endure heavy workloads throughout the year. Over time, parts can wear out, electrical connections may loosen, and air filters may become clogged. Inspections are designed to catch these small issues before they evolve into system-wide problems. From checking thermostat settings to examining heat exchangers and refrigerant levels, these steps ensure your system runs efficiently and safely.

Consistent inspections also contribute to energy efficiency. A neglected HVAC system works harder to heat or cool a space, driving up utility bills. A well-maintained system, on the other hand, can reduce energy consumption significantly over time.

Another critical reason to schedule inspections is longevity. A properly maintained system lasts years longer than one left unchecked.
